The FTC's Concerns Regarding ChatGPT

The FTC's investigation into ChatGPT centers around several key concerns related to data privacy, accuracy, and potential harm to consumers. These concerns highlight the challenges posed by the rapid advancement of generative AI and the need for robust regulatory frameworks.

  • Allegations of Deceptive Trade Practices: The FTC is likely scrutinizing OpenAI's data collection and usage practices. Concerns include whether users were fully informed about how their data is collected, used, and protected. This involves assessing OpenAI's transparency regarding the training data used for ChatGPT and its ongoing data collection methods. Failure to adequately disclose data practices can constitute deceptive trade practices under FTC regulations.

  • Misinformation and Biased Outputs: ChatGPT's ability to generate human-quality text also carries the risk of producing false or misleading information (misinformation). The model's outputs can reflect biases present in its training data, leading to discriminatory or unfair outcomes. The FTC is likely investigating the extent to which ChatGPT contributes to the spread of misinformation and the potential for biased outputs to cause harm. This includes examining OpenAI's efforts to mitigate these risks.

  • Consumer Harm: The potential for consumer harm is a central concern. Inaccurate or harmful information generated by ChatGPT can have significant consequences, particularly in areas like health, finance, and legal advice. The FTC is likely examining instances where ChatGPT has provided inaccurate or misleading information, resulting in negative consequences for users. This underscores the need for safeguards to protect consumers from potential harm stemming from AI-generated content.

Potential Impacts of the Investigation on OpenAI

The FTC investigation could have significant repercussions for OpenAI, potentially impacting its financial stability, operational practices, and future development trajectory.

  • Financial Penalties: OpenAI faces the potential for substantial fines or other financial penalties if found to have violated FTC regulations. These penalties could significantly impact the company's financial resources and future investment capabilities.

  • Mandatory Changes: The FTC might mandate changes to ChatGPT's data handling practices, algorithms, and overall development processes. This could involve implementing stricter data security measures, improving bias mitigation techniques, and enhancing the accuracy and reliability of the model's outputs. These changes would require substantial investments in time and resources.

  • Increased Compliance Costs: Regardless of the outcome, the investigation will lead to increased compliance costs for OpenAI and the broader AI industry. Companies will need to invest in stronger data security infrastructure, rigorous testing procedures, and robust internal compliance programs to meet evolving regulatory expectations. This could stifle innovation if compliance burdens become excessively high.

Broader Implications for the AI Industry and AI Regulation

The FTC's investigation into OpenAI has far-reaching implications for the AI industry and the development of AI regulations globally.

  • Setting a Precedent: This case sets a critical precedent for the regulation of other large language models and generative AI technologies. The outcome will influence how other companies develop, deploy, and manage their AI systems.

  • Accelerating AI Regulation: The investigation could accelerate the development of clearer ethical guidelines and regulatory frameworks for AI development and deployment. Governments worldwide are increasingly recognizing the need for responsible AI development and are actively working on policies to address the risks associated with these powerful technologies.

  • Global Impact on Data Privacy: The investigation's outcome may significantly influence the direction of data privacy regulations worldwide. It could lead to stricter data protection standards and increased accountability for companies handling personal data used to train AI models.

The Future of ChatGPT and Similar AI Technologies

The FTC investigation will likely drive significant changes in the development and deployment of ChatGPT and similar AI technologies.

  • Improved Safety and Transparency: Future versions of ChatGPT will likely incorporate improved safety features and more transparent data handling practices. This includes enhancing mechanisms for detecting and mitigating bias, improving accuracy, and providing greater transparency regarding data collection and usage.

  • Responsible AI Development: There will be an increased emphasis on responsible AI development, including the adoption of best practices for bias mitigation, accuracy improvement, and safety testing. This will involve significant investment in research and development to address the inherent challenges of creating and deploying powerful AI systems.

  • Human Oversight: There’s a potential for increased reliance on human oversight in the training and deployment of LLMs like ChatGPT, particularly in high-stakes applications. This could include incorporating human review processes to validate model outputs and ensure accuracy and ethical considerations.
